Ebru Özpelit is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Complementary and alternative med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Ebru Özpelit has authored 27 papers receiving a total of 254 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 10 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and 5 papers in Complementary and alternative medicine. Recurrent topics in Ebru Özpelit's work include Pulmonary Hypertension Research and Treatments (10 papers),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(5 papers) and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(5 papers). Ebru Özpelit is often cited by papers focused on Pulmonary Hypertension Research and Treatments (10 papers),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Disease (COPD) Research (5 papers) and Cardiovascular and exercise physiology (5 papers). Ebru Özpelit collaborates with scholars based in Türkiye, Germany and United States. Ebru Özpelit's co-authors include Buse Özcan Kahraman, Sema Savcı, Bahri Akdeniz, Serap Acar, İsmail Özsoy, Can Sevinç, Pembe Keskinoğlu, Didem Karadibak, Abdurrahman Çömlekçi and Nezihi Barış and has published in prestigious journals such as The American Journal of Cardiology, International Journal of Cardiology and Disability and Rehabilitation.
